Monasteries of Greece
Orthodox Christianity, the dominant form of religion in Greece, has a long and rich history of monasticism. Many of the lovely Byzantine monasteries that dot the Greek landscape are still fully-functioning spiritual retreats for Orthodox monks and nuns, and most of them welcome visitors.
Monasteries of Meteora
The monasteries of Meteora perch atop rocky pinnacles in northeast Greece. Most date to the 14th century, and many are still in use.

Monasteries of Mount Athos
The 20 monasteries of Mount Athos (the "Holy Mountain") form one of the most famous monastic communities in the world. No females are allowed on Mount Athos and male visitors are admitted only with special permission. Fortunately, tourists of both sexes can see many of the monasteries of Athos from a boat cruise around the peninsula.

Megistis Lavras (Great Lavra) Monastery Founded in 963 AD, this was the first monastery to be built on Athos and is still the largest. The size of a small town, the Great Lavra governs the other Athos monasteries. |

Iviron Monastery Founded in the late 10th century, this monastery's courtyard has 16 chapels, one of which houses a miraculous icon of the Virgin. |

Dafni Monastery, near Athens 5th century monastery with gold-leaf Byzantine mosaics, built over an ancient sanctuary of Apollo. Cloisters were added in the 16th century. |

Osios Loukas (Holy Luke) Monastery An 11th century monastery that was highly influential on the development of Byzantine architecture. The interior features beautiful golden mosaics. |

Monastery of St. John, Patmos A fortress-like 11th-century monastery near the site of St. John's visions that were recorded in the Book of Revelation. |
